Matteo Manassero has lived many lives in golf.

In 2009, at the age of 16, Manassero became the youngest ever to win the British Amateur. One month later, he was the top amateur at the 2009 Open Championship, where he finished T13 at Turnberry. That was just four shots outside of the playoff between Stewart Cink and Tom Watson. He was the No. 1 ranked amateur in the world by year’s end and became the youngest to ever make the cut at the Masters the following April. He turned pro and won four times on the European Tour, including the 2013 BMW PGA, where he outplayed Sergio Garcia, Ernie Els, Lee Westwood, Francesco Molinari and others.
